Re: Lagos Traffic Jams Disappear But This Isn't Good News For Nigeria - BBC by buJu234: 8:14am On Sep 04, 2023
alot have returned to their states of origin

and alot have decided to hustle within their environment ..

cos its cheaper to do a 50k job around ikotun than a 80-100k job in VI now..

reason being that transportation plus stress will reduce the 80k to less than 50k
